Mt. Carrigain, NH |
|
| Trails: |
Herd path, Sawyer River Road, Signal Ridge Trail |
|
| Date of Hike: |
Saturday, January 26, 2013 |
|
| Parking/Access Road Notes: |
Sawyer River Road closed. Plenty of parking in the lot at 302 and Sawyer River Road. |
|
| Surface Conditions: |
Snow - Packed Powder/Loose Granular |
|
| Recommended Equipment: |
Snowshoes |
|
| Water Crossing Notes: |
Crossing not bridged, but easy today. |
